As for the terms you asked for a clarification about, something “horrific” would be something that bears the quality of being horrid per se, whereas something “horrifying” would be something that generates a feeling of horror in a person that has a chance to witness it. As for their practical usage, they can be used pretty in the same contexts pretty much.
